Output d89a64aabfc8698c926366a2d844bf55eb5e11862138941026c7ca301fa75ead:0

value
12666
script pubkey
OP_0 OP_PUSHBYTES_20 59580af40b9443aae664f870eab2bca11836634e
address
tb1qt9vq4aqtj3p64enylpcw4v4u5yvrvc6wq2chzf
transaction
d89a64aabfc8698c926366a2d844bf55eb5e11862138941026c7ca301fa75ead
confirmations
2347
spent
true